The phrase "the ugliest thing"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e an object, situation, or concept that is perceived as extremely unattractive or unpleasant. Example: "In my opinion, the ugliest thing in the gallery was the abstract sculpture that seemed to defy all artistic norms."

Best practice
When using the phrase "the ugliest thing", ensure that the context clearly establishes what is being compared. For example, specify 'the ugliest thing in the room' or 'the ugliest thing I've ever seen' for clarity.
Common error
Avoid using "the ugliest thing" without providing any context or justification for your opinion. Instead, offer specific details about why you find something unattractive to make your claim more persuasive.

How can I use "the ugliest thing" in a sentence?
You can use "the ugliest thing" to describe something that is extremely unattractive. For example, "In my opinion, that sculpture is "the ugliest thing" in the museum."
What are some alternatives to saying "the ugliest thing"?
Alternatives include "the most hideous object", "the most unattractive item", or "an eyesore", depending on the specific context.
Is it appropriate to use "the ugliest thing" in formal writing?
While grammatically correct, "the ugliest thing" might be considered too subjective for formal writing. Consider using more objective language, such as "aesthetically displeasing item", in such contexts.
What's the difference between "the ugliest thing" and "the least attractive thing"?
"The ugliest thing" implies a stronger degree of unattractiveness than "the least attractive thing". The former suggests something is repulsive, while the latter simply means it lacks appeal.
